When selecting or creating handcrafted fabric ornaments, consider the materials used.High-quality cottons, linens, and felt can not only add texture but also enhance the durability of these festive pieces. Additionally, adding embellishments like beads or embroidery can further personalize each ornament, making them one-of-a-kind treasures. Here’s a fast overview of some popular fabric types and their characteristics:
Fabric Type | Characteristics |
---|---|
Cotton | Soft, versatile, and easy to sew; excellent for detailed designs. |
Felt | Thick and sturdy; great for adding dimension and whimsical touches. |
Linen | Textured and elegant; perfect for a more sophisticated look. |
Sustainable Decor Embracing Eco-Friendly Materials and Techniques
When it comes to crafting handmade fabric ornaments for the holidays, choosing eco-friendly materials is essential for creating a sustainable atmosphere in our homes. By using materials such as organic cotton, hemp, or recycled textiles, we not only reduce our environmental footprint but also add a unique touch to each piece. These materials are not only biodegradable but also free from harmful chemicals, ensuring that our festive decorations remain safe for our families and the planet. Consider using the following techniques to enhance your creations:
- Natural Dyes: Opt for plant-based dyes, wich provide rich, vibrant colors without the environmental toll of synthetic options.
- Quilted Textiles: Repurpose old fabric scraps for a patchwork look, embracing the beauty of imperfections and honoring the craft of upcycling.
- Hand Stitching: Use customary hand-stitching techniques to add personal flair; this practice not only elevates the ornament’s charm but also reinforces the connection to craftsmanship.
